The Central Bureau of Investigation (CBI) on thursday reportedly conducted searches in Mumbai in connection with the Anil Ambani-Reliance Telecom SBI fraud case, reported the IANS.

The CBI has registered a case against Reliance Telecom Ltd and its former directors, Satish Seth and Gautam B Doshi, in connection with an alleged bank fraud of Rs 114.98 crore involving the State Bank of India (SBI).
